Transaction 10e8528b23bda274d294583f13db99113ab59683a70f748415bcc8a4bb64ba0e
1 Input
1 Output
-
10e8528b23bda274d294583f13db99113ab59683a70f748415bcc8a4bb64ba0e:0
- value
- 90903
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d4467c5176a7b0624ee5fb703ad28e3eaed76c57 OP_EQUAL
- address
- 3M3RcdyqSZhTc9YzfMLXDfA9na6JW39E6T